Day 1 | Bled - Lake Krn Hut

After starting our journey in Bled, we drive to Lake Bohinj, where our hiking adventure in the mountains begins! We enjoy a slow ascent through a beautiful forest, with the shaded trail offering occasional views of Lake Bohinj below. As we reach the tree line, the views become spectacular, revealing an entire amphitheater of peaks and the shimmering lake beneath us.

After lunch at a picturesque mountain hut, we continue towards Lake Krn along a stunning trail. The route features classic alpine scenery, sweeping vistas, and a gentle, steady incline. Along the way, we pass numerous remnants from World War I, adding historical depth to the natural beauty.

Upon reaching Lake Krn—the largest high-alpine lake in Slovenia—we can spend the rest of the day relaxing by the water. We end the day with dinner at the Lake Krn Hut.

Elevation gain for the first day is around 1,167 m.

Day 2 | Lake Krn Hut - Peak - Soča Valley

After spending the night at the comfortable Lake Krn Hut (they even offer private rooms and a hot shower!), we set out toward Mt. Velika Baba (2,016 m)—a panoramic peak above the lake with stunning views of the entire Julian Alps.
We take our time enjoying the summit before returning to the hut for one last delicious mountain lunch.

Afterwards, we descend into the beautiful Soča Valley, where our van awaits to transfer us to Kobarid, a charming small town nestled among the mountains.

Day 3 | Soča Valley - Lake Bohinj

On the third day we explore the beautiful Soča Valley, its famous emerald green river, its gorges and waterfalls. We return back to Bled in late afternoon.
